SA70 7NS is an accessible, working-class neighbourhood located 0.4km from Kenstyle in Penally. Administratively it sits within St Florence and St Mary Out Liberty ward and the Carmarthen West and South Pembrokeshire constituency.
This is a strong family neighbourhood — a mature area with an older, predominantly retired population. Work and footfall patterns mark this as a town fringe countryside zone — mainly white, agricultural workforce, on the edges of smaller towns. Residents average 50 years old — this is a settled, predominantly owner-occupied area with a stable, community-minded population. 70% of properties are owner-occupied — a strong indicator of neighbourhood stability and long-term community investment.
Safety: Crime rates are low here at 40 incidents per 1,000 residents — well below average and reassuring for families. The Index of Multiple Deprivation places this area in the most deprived 20% nationally — this often means more affordable prices and active local authority investment, but also fewer amenities and higher benefit dependency.
